Let’s Talk: Travelling Chapter #1
Well I guess my first post would be on travelling! An anon has asked me:
“I'm curious, where are all of the places you've traveled? Which was your favorite? Where would you like to travel in the future? I look forward to seeing this blog grow, I hope you have a good day!”
A/N: Thank you for sending in a question and helping to kick start this blog of mine because I simply couldn’t decide on what to post first hahaha and have a nice day too anon! :)
Well, to start off, I haven’t actually traveled to many places. Maybe if I was born before the year of crisis, I would’ve been able to see the world more because the rest of my family have gone to many, and I mean MANY places. To name a few would be Japan, Korea, New Zealand, multiple Disneylands, Philippines, Europe etc. I wish I was there with them but then again, I probably wouldn’t remember anything at such a young age. So where have I traveled?
My family often reminds me of my first trip overseas which was London. Unfortunately, I was only a toddler so I don’t have much memories from there. What I do remember though is me being pretty excited when I saw the Big Ben. I also remembered having a picture taken of me on my two feet, standing on my dad’s hand. I’m not kidding. He was balancing me on his hand and I was surprisingly cheerful about it. But that’s as far as my memory can go, which kinda breaks my heart because I’m certain London has far more interesting things I probably missed out on. Maybe I’ll visit the place again someday.
Moving on to places I actually have memories of, I’ve only traveled to Indonesia, Malaysia and China as my family seldom travel nowadays and as much as I’d like to venture the world on my own, I’m not of age yet. But my family is the kind to go to places people wouldn’t even think of visiting. Heck, when I tell people about my trips with full excitement, they would often give me a questioning look and say things like, “Where?”, “They have that?”, “Why would you go there?”
To be specific, I’ve been to Batam (Indo), Tanjong Pinang (Indo), Kuala Lumpur (M’sia), Langkawi (M’sia), Kota Tinggi (M’sia), Malacca (M’sia), Sarawak (M’sia) & Ho Chi Minh (Vietnam). This post would be extremely long should I go into deep detail about each of the places I’ve visited but I’d say the ones that were eventful for me would be:
Batam (back when I was younger) - I got a deep cut on my forehead and am now left with a scar
Malacca - Paranormal experience (I’m still trying to find an explanation for it)
Sarawak - Paranormal experience (My hair still stands when I think of it)
Side Note: Yes, if it ain’t obvious enough, I’m one who strongly believes in the supernatural. I’ve encountered a handful (which I’ll be more than glad to share with you if you’re ever interested) and sometimes, I like to personally put myself into such scenarios because I’m that stupid :-) But yes, I often have encounters so I guess you can say I’m used to it? Though that doesn’t mean my hair doesn’t stand at the thought of what I have gone through.
Moving on, I honestly think my favorite would be my most recent trip to Batam but if you ask me why, I would honestly tell you I don’t know. The place I was staying at is known as KTM Resorts and believe me when I tell you that that place is probably one of the most peaceful place you could ever stay at. For a start, not many people go there. And unlike many places that are very humid, this resort will never make you feel uncomfortable in terms of the temperature. Why? Because it’s by the ocean. The breeze is so cooling, I felt so satisfied. The resort also has that nostalgic feel. I don’t know how to explain it so all you need to do is look at the photos I’ve managed to take of the place below:
Tumblr media Tumblr media Tumblr media
Okay but do you see how clear the ocean water is? When it was high tide, I saw baby swordfishes in there, casually swimming everywhere. I also went to the Barelang Seafood Restaurant (this one goes out to them seafood lovers) where you can manually pick what you want to eat - literally fresh from the sea. I mean of course you won’t pick the creatures yourself but you can see what they have to offer and make your choices from there. The place was rather eerie when I went there though, since it was at night. 
But it was quiet and also, I got to see the Barelang Bridge from the restaurant. I wanted to take photos but my phone’s camera quality is horrible (I’m lucky I was managed to take decent pictures of the resort), especially at night and everyone else was too busy taking selfies that I couldn’t lend their phones. Oh well, the food was pretty good though. I’d recommend the Tom Yam for spice lovers because my I sure got a kick out of it. My trip only lasted one night so I didn’t get to do much but I guess I have enough memories to hold on to.
Where do I want to travel in the future? Originally, when I was still a kid, I had every dying passion to go to Paris and up till now, I have no idea why. Maybe it was because of all the movie I watched or maybe it was because of the Eiffel Tower. But now, if you were to ask me where I’d like to travel, I’d honestly answer, “Anywhere”. Why? Because where I travel to does not matter, what I find in the places I travel to does. I like getting lost. Yes, people look at me weird too when I say that. But that’s the fun of it. Not knowing where you are or what you’ll find. It brings me satisfaction. Where I live, there isn’t much for you to see. It’s hard to come across places that are hidden and when you do come across them, they don’t have the kind of environment you’re looking for; calming, refreshing.
When did all of this start? I don’t know. Maybe because from young, I’ve been lost countless times. Or maybe because all of the photographers I follow tend to take pictures of really exorbitant or secluded places. I want to see those places. I want to make my own discovery. Maybe that’s why my favorite trip would be my most recent trip to Batam. Because I truly felt as though the place was my discovery.
